William V. Wyatt

Tuesday, January 25, 2011

Dr. William V. Wyatt, 70, died Saturday, Jan. 22, 2011, in Jonesboro. He was born March 17, 1940, to William H. and Mary Grace Wyatt in Blytheville.

He was Professor of Chemistry at Arkansas State University from 1967 until his retirement in 2010. He was selected as one of the "First 100 Distinguished Faculty" at ASU in April, 2010.

Dr. Wyatt received his BS in Chemistry/Math, from Arkansas State College in 1961. He received his MS degree in Physical Chemistry in 1965 from the University of Arkansas, Fayetteville. He received the PhD in Physical Chemistry from the University of Arkansas in 1972.

Dr. Wyatt held memberships in the Society of the Sigma Xi, American Chemical Society, Electron Microscope Society of North America, Association of Official Analytical Chemist, and Arkansas Academy of Science. He was a charter member of Lambda Chi Alpha at ASU.
